Autoclave Cure
In addition to cold bonded linings Applied Conveyor is able to provide
Autoclave cured linings in both Auckland and Oamaru. The Autoclave
allows us to rubber line difficult shapes, chutes, pipes and hoppers
with superior bond strengths and rubber thicknesses.
 
Drum Lagging

Ceramic Lagging

When conventional rubber lagging fails to correct belt slippage, the
solution is Flex-Lag Ceramic Tile Lagging. The Ceramic Tile Lagging
features the highest coefficient of friction available in lagging materials
- two to three times the friction of rubber in wet, muddy or dry conditions.
Ceramic tiles consisting of a raised profile pattern of buttons are moulded
into a durable rubber backing. Under normal belt compression, thousands
of moulded ceramic buttons embed themselves into the belt's underside, providing positive, non-abrasive traction. The raised pattern of our ceramic surface features a unique design that eliminates the sharp particles and abrasive edges associated with other styles of ceramic lagging.

Rubber Lagging

Flexco makes it easy to find the pulley lagging you need to eliminate belt
slippage, increase pulley life, improve water shedding, and boost
productivity. Plus, these benefits are achieved without removing the pulley
from your conveyor system! Flex-Lag application requires only a time- and
labour-saving cold vulcanization process; so it installs easily on-site.

Flex-Lag Diamond-Pattern Rubber Lagging is a high-durometer rubber for abrasion resistance and water-shedding. Based on the design of treads used for rain tyres, the diamond pattern splits the film of water and deflects it into lateral, or diamond-shaped grooves, away from the pulleys. A high coefficient of friction, combined with exceptional water-shedding capabilities, helps keep belt slippage to the absolute minimum.

Flex-Lag Plain-Pattern Lagging helps prevent belt slippage in the dirtiest environments. Rubber flexes during use, shedding excess material, preventing build-up, and preventing premature belt and pulley wear. Horizontal grooves between plain rubber strips trap and deflect water from the pulleys. This results in a coefficient of friction vastly superior to plain sheet-type lagging.

Flex-Lag Light-Duty Lagging is ideal for compact pulleys and most light-duty applications. Specially designed for pulleys having diameters as small as 2" (50mm). Moisture is channeled between small raised buttons that support and grip the belt, delivering the extra traction to drive
your belt.

 
Ceramics
We are able to offer a range of basalt, zirconium corundum, high alumina ceramic and silica carbide ceramic linings. These linings offer extremely high abrasion resistance and at temperatures up to 100deg C.

Wear Resistant Liners

Features bulk material movement involving sliding, very often causes heavy wear of the equipment used, resulting in damage to equipment, lower
reliability, production losses, and lower capacity utilization. Installation of ceramic liners is a solution, and is a necessity where equipment availability and low operating costs are essential.

CUMI manufactures weldable and pastable alumina ceramic tiles that can be bonded onto the surface to be protected from wear. Apart from standard sizes, we offer both types of tiles pre-engineered to suit specific equipment. CAD is used to ensure a good fit for the contours of the lining surface.CUMI's pre-engineered tiles optimize the lining life and facilitate the best possible lining, even for complex profiles.
